littlebot
Published on 2025-04-08 / 0 Visits
0

【源码】基于C++语言的书店管理系统

项目简介

本项目是基于C++语言开发的书店管理系统,借助命令行界面操作,为店主、员工和顾客提供图书检索、购买和管理服务,具备账户管理、图书信息管理、日志记录和财务管理等功能。

项目的主要特性和功能

  1. 账户系统:支持用户注册、登录、修改密码、删除账户,有超级管理员、管理员和普通用户三种权限。
  2. 图书系统:可进行图书信息的查询、购买、修改和进货操作,能按ISBN、书名、作者和关键词检索图书。
  3. 日志系统:记录系统操作日志,能生成员工操作报告、财务报告和系统日志。
  4. 性能需求:实时读写文件数据,避免将主体数据存于内存,保证大数据量下的性能。
  5. 额外功能:提供数据加密存储和自动备份,保障数据安全;支持语法高亮、Tab补全、GUI前端等功能,提升用户体验。

安装使用步骤

  1. 编译项目:使用C++编译器(如GCC或Clang)编译已下载的项目源码文件,生成可执行文件。
  2. 运行系统:执行生成的可执行文件,启动书店管理系统。
  3. 命令行操作:在命令行输入指令进行账户管理、图书查询、购买等操作。

注意事项

  • 本项目为命令行应用,所有操作需通过命令行完成。
  • 项目涉及C++编程,建议具备一定的C++编程基础。

下载地址

点击下载 【提取码: 4003】【解压密码: www.makuang.net】